Elements & performance criteria

1 Determine job requirements

  • 1.1Identify and follow work health and safety requirements and other workplace procedures
  • 1.2Identify job requirements from specifications, drawings, designs, job sheets or work instructions

2 Plan and prepare for work

  • 2.1Identify the process for obtaining materials and moving completed work to the next process
  • 2.2Identify the procedures for checking the quality of materials and items produced, working condition of kiln and any other equipment and/or attachments and quality requirements for each stage of the fusing process
  • 2.3Establish and maintain communication with others involved in the work to ensure efficient work flow coordination, personnel cooperation and safety throughout the work
  • 2.4Plan the work sequence in a logical order to suit the job
  • 2.5Select and check kilns, tools, equipment and materials prior to use to ensure they are appropriate for the work and are in a safe and serviceable condition
  • 2.6Identify and check kiln components and controls, including emergency stops and guards for correct operation

3 Conduct glass fusing operations

  • 3.1Operate, adjust and monitor kiln and fusing equipment to ensure correct product quality and output in accordance with workplace procedures
  • 3.2Identify and use appropriate firing and annealing schedules
  • 3.3Identify, manage and control root causes of problems making adjustments to ensure quality
  • 3.4Identify and report problems that occurred during work operations to appropriate personnel in accordance with workplace procedures
  • 3.5Follow authorised changes in working procedures or requirements

4 Complete work

  • 4.1Inspect product for quality against work instructions and re-work or discard items that do not meet requirements
  • 4.2Identify and store items for recycling in accordance with workplace procedures
  • 4.3Clean work area and safely dispose of rubbish
  • 4.4Check, clean and store tools and equipment in accordance with workplace procedures
  • 4.5Complete workplace documentation in accordance with SOPs

Performance evidence

  • used 3 different fusing techniques to the capacity of the kiln being used.

Knowledge evidence

  • state or territory work health and safety legislation, regulations, standards and codes of practice relevant to the full range of processes for assembling copper foil components
  • qualities and characteristics of fusing glass, including hazards and handling requirements
  • equipment, processes and procedures for fusing glass
  • procedures for reporting materials, product or equipment faults
  • correct operation of kilns and understanding of the development of kiln firing schedules
  • problem identification and resolution relating to fusing glass
  • work flow requirements related to fusing of glass
  • environmental protection requirements relating to the disposal of waste material
  • characteristics of materials used and uses of products produced.
